Understanding ESG: More Than a Buzzword

ESG stands for Environmental, Social, and Governance—a trio of non-financial factors that are increasingly being used to evaluate companies beyond the traditional metrics of profit and loss.

  • Environmental factors look at a company’s impact on nature: emissions, resource use, waste, energy efficiency, and more.
  • Social factors evaluate how a company manages relationships with employees, suppliers, customers, and communities.
  • Governance addresses corporate leadership, ethics, executive pay, audits, and shareholder rights.

Once seen as niche or secondary, ESG is now mainstream. According to Bloomberg Intelligence, global ESG assets may surpass $50 trillion by 2025, representing more than a third of total global assets under management. The rising importance of ESG reflects a global desire to align capital with sustainability, transparency, and ethical impact.

The Rise of Environmental Tech (EnviroTech)

Environmental technology is an umbrella term for any technology that seeks to reduce environmental harm or improve sustainability. This includes innovations across clean energy, waste management, pollution control, carbon capture, sustainable agriculture, and water purification.

Some of the most exciting areas in environmental tech include:

  • Renewable Energy: Solar, wind, geothermal, and hydropower are replacing fossil fuels.
  • Battery Storage and Smart Grids: These technologies ensure renewable energy is stable, scalable, and always available.
  • Carbon Capture and Sequestration (CCS): Systems designed to trap carbon emissions from industrial sources.
  • Water Tech: Solutions for desalination, purification, leak detection, and water reuse.
  • AgriTech: Tools to improve crop yields with less water, fewer chemicals, and reduced environmental degradation.
  • Circular Economy Tech: Technologies enabling recycling, upcycling, and sustainable material use.

Envirotech startups and established firms alike are attracting billions in investment. The World Bank estimates that the global market for environmental goods and services is worth over $1 trillion annually, and growing.

ESG + Environmental Tech: A Strategic Fit

Environmental tech doesn't just align with ESG—it amplifies it.

1. E is for Environmental—Tech is the Solution

The “E” in ESG is perhaps the most quantifiable, and environmental tech directly drives improvements in this space. Companies that integrate or invest in green technologies often demonstrate reduced emissions, improved resource efficiency, and better compliance with environmental regulations.

For example, a logistics company deploying electric trucks and route-optimization software slashes carbon emissions. An industrial firm implementing real-time emissions monitoring tech can preempt violations and operate cleaner.

2. Social Impacts of EnviroTech

While the environmental benefits are clear, environmental tech also has social dimensions. Clean water access, reduced air pollution, and energy independence are directly tied to community health, equity, and quality of life.

Moreover, as companies adopt sustainable tech, new jobs and industries are created. The International Renewable Energy Agency (IRENA) estimates that the renewable energy sector alone could support 38 million jobs globally by 2030.

3. Governance Through Transparency

Modern environmental tech often includes data systems—IoT sensors, AI dashboards, blockchain ledgers—that provide greater transparency and accountability. These tools enhance governance by allowing companies to report on environmental KPIs with accuracy and consistency.

A company with a smart sustainability platform can offer investors and regulators real-time insights into its impact. That’s a powerful signal of trustworthiness and governance strength.

Investment Opportunities in ESG + EnviroTech

For investors, the convergence of ESG and environmental technology offers rich ground for both purpose and profit.

1. Direct Investment in EnviroTech Companies

From Tesla to emerging clean-tech startups, there’s a wide array of companies dedicated to environmental innovation. These firms span various sectors: energy, manufacturing, infrastructure, agriculture, and technology.

Investors can analyze a company’s ESG performance alongside its technological edge. For example, a solar panel manufacturer with a robust recycling program and strong labor policies may be more attractive than a competitor without such credentials.

2. Green Bonds and Climate-Focused ETFs

Green bonds are debt instruments used to fund environmental projects. These bonds are gaining traction as a low-risk, ESG-aligned investment class. Similarly, climate-themed ETFs allow exposure to a diversified basket of companies focused on sustainability.

Popular ETFs include:

  • iShares Global Clean Energy ETF (ICLN)
  • SPDR S&P 500 ESG ETF (EFIV)
  • Invesco Solar ETF (TAN)

3. Venture Capital and Private Equity

VCs are increasingly backing envirotech startups with the potential for massive disruption. According to PwC, climate tech investments surpassed $87 billion globally between 2020 and 2022. Startups working on battery chemistry, regenerative agriculture, or water purification represent high-risk, high-reward plays for early-stage investors.

Risks and Challenges to Consider

No investment strategy is without pitfalls. While ESG and environmental tech are promising, investors should be aware of key risks.

1. Greenwashing

One of the biggest concerns is greenwashing—when companies exaggerate or fabricate their ESG credentials. This can mislead investors and tarnish portfolios. It’s crucial to verify ESG claims with third-party audits, certifications, or standardized disclosures like the Task Force on Climate-related Financial Disclosures (TCFD).

2. Regulatory Uncertainty

ESG regulations and definitions vary by region. In the EU, the Sustainable Finance Disclosure Regulation (SFDR) is shaping transparent ESG reporting. In the U.S., the SEC is pushing for stricter climate disclosures. However, inconsistent standards make global investing in ESG tech complex.

3. Tech Viability and Scalability

Many environmental tech innovations are still in early stages. Some may never achieve scalability, profitability, or regulatory approval. Investors should balance cutting-edge innovation with proven feasibility.

4. Market Volatility

Renewable energy stocks, carbon markets, and ESG funds can be volatile. External factors—like oil prices, interest rates, or political shifts—can significantly impact returns.

Due Diligence for ESG-Driven Investors

So, how can investors ensure they are making smart, ESG-aligned investments in environmental tech?

1. Use ESG Ratings—but Don’t Rely on Them Alone

Agencies like MSCI, Sustainalytics, and Refinitiv offer ESG ratings for companies. These are helpful but can vary widely. Use them as a starting point, not the final word.

2. Dive Into Sustainability Reports

A company’s annual sustainability or impact report can offer deep insights into its ESG strategy. Look for measurable targets, third-party audits, and consistency over time.

3. Evaluate the Tech’s Real-World Impact

Does the technology solve a real problem? Is it scalable? Is it cost-effective compared to current methods? If a carbon capture startup needs $1 billion in subsidies to be viable, its risk profile changes significantly.

4. Understand the Business Model

Great tech doesn’t always mean great returns. Consider how the company monetizes its technology, who its customers are, and whether it has a sustainable competitive edge.

The Future of ESG and Environmental Tech

As the world decarbonizes and adapts to climate realities, environmental tech will be central to transformation. Investors who understand the interplay between ESG principles and technological innovation will be best positioned to navigate this landscape.

Looking ahead, we can expect:

  • Greater regulatory alignment around ESG disclosures
  • Integration of AI and data analytics into environmental reporting
  • Blended finance models that mix public, private, and philanthropic capital for scalable solutions
  • Increased demand for circular economy tech as waste becomes a key global concern

What’s clear is that ESG and environmental tech aren’t passing trends—they represent a new era of investment thinking.
